
NAMC delivered an unprecedented number of babies this year solidifying its position as a premier choice for would-be mothers across the Shoals community
FLORENCE-Labor and delivery teams at North Alabama Medical Center (NAMC) have been busy delivering an unprecedented number of babies this year. The hospital averages about 110 deliveries a month, and welcomed 1,345 babies in 2022 in total, including 15 set of twins.
“November especially, was a record-breaking month for us with 139 babies delivered. The previous record high was in the 160s from the 1980s,” shared Nikki Woods, MSN, RN, the Director of NAMC’s Center for Women’s and Children’s Health. “We are so happy to serve our community as local families welcome new babies into the world!”
NAMC’s Center for Women’s and Children’s Health offers a unique birth experience with a focus on quality care and comforting services. The facility features nine (9) all-private delivery suites, including two HOPE Suite Delivery Rooms, outfitted with birthing tubs, where patients can experience a natural delivery experience if they choose. Cesarean operating rooms are available on the L&D floor, and the unit is staffed by six (6) board-certified OBGYN’s, a lactation consultant and thirty-nine (39) nurses with a combined 100-plus years of experience in L&D. The facility also allows doulas to come with patients and features a Level II special care nursery, which means that it can typically care for babies born at 32 weeks and above. 
“The physicians greatly appreciate the nurses and techs working so hard and pulling together as a team. They are the backbone that supports us through such an endeavor,” shared Dr. Daphne Jones, Chief OBGYN at NAMC.
The Center for Women’s and Children’s Health at North Alabama Medical Center also offers gynecological services, prenatal classes, 24/7 nursery support, and specialized medical equipment for newborns.
